The hermit kingdom: how a proudly multicultural country became ‘fortress Australia’

As Covid wreaks havoc overseas Australia risks regressing culturally and economically if borders don’t reopen

Tony Sammartino has no idea when he will next hug his three-year-old daughter, but it’s almost guaranteed it won’t be for another year at the earliest.

“These are the best years of her life, and they should be the best of mine too. And they’re slipping away.”
